Ok, I added support for breve notes, and some "x11-color" examples.  The
latest code is in this snippet:
http://lsr.dsi.unimi.it/LSR/Item?u=1&id=890

(Of course you have to use LilyPond 2.17 to see the colors, since the LSR is
still running 2.14.)

Since longa notes are so rare and would require extra work to deal with
their up/down direction, I decided not to bother with them.  Apologies to
all the composers out there who love to use colored longa notes in your
compositions.  You are just out of luck...
